Explain the function of two parameters? Due to long exposure. I use fv5 camera.

In fact, controlling exposure and opening the shutter are the same concept.

This involves the concept of shutter in photography.

The unit of shutter is time, that is, seconds.

The longer the shutter time, the more light the camera can get, so that a clear picture can be obtained in a dark scene.

Back to the original question, the exposure control here is that the camera automatically sets a shutter time for you according to the environment. Auto means automatic, the short one is shorter than the automatic one, and the long one is longer than the automatic one, so you will get more light and the picture will be brighter and longer.

Opening the shutter is equivalent to manual operation. No matter what your environment is, the exposure time is 1 second, 2 seconds, 5 seconds or customized. If a shutter is set, the system will take the shutter as the standard.
